    There are several different types of mesothelioma lawsuits victims and their families can make. Person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ds are all possible claims.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are filed separately rather than as class action lawsuits. It is because mesothelioma patients receive more compensation from individual lawsuits. The money earned from the lawsuit will be paid to the plaintiffs after the case has been settled. If medical professionals have placed lien on the funds, they must be paid before the funds are released.

    Get the financial help you require

    Financial assistance can help reduce stress during treatment as well as pay for medical expenses. It can also help you make enough money to live on. Compensation for mesothelioma could aid in the payment of past and future medical care, legal fees, lost income as well as loss of earning capacity as well as discomfort and pain and other damages. The amount you can receive depends on your state and the kind of mesothelioma you have. There are three kinds of mesothelioma claim: personal injury, wrongful death and trust funds. A personal injury lawsuit seeks compensation from the person who caused the illness. This is the most popular mesothelioma lawsuit. In the case of wrongful death, claims are filed by relatives of mesothelioma victims and seek compensation from the company or businesses responsible for the victim's death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ma fund is filed at one of the many asbestos trust funds set up by asbestos companies or the government.

    Depending on where you reside, which mesothelioma type you have, and when you were exposed to asbestos, there are different statutes of limitations that are applicable to your particular case. Some states have a short period of time for a statute of limitations, while others have a longer duration of time.

    A mesothelioma trial may last for a long time. If the plaintiff is extremely ill or has a limited life expectancy, judges could speed up the trial. The judge in charge will decide whether there is a reason to accelerate the trial, and the court will require the defendant to address any claims made by the plaintiff.

    Veterans can access the best mesothelioma specialists in the country through the VA healthcare system. They can also be eligible for disability compensation. The VA also offers specialized nursing care for mesothelioma patients. Mesothelioma lawyers can help you understand how you can combine the benefits of both programs to obtain the maximum payout.

    Asbestos manufacturers have hid the dangers of their products for decades and caused many people to suffer. They knew that asbestos was a cause of disease and death, but they continued to use the material in their ships, buildings and vehicles, as well as in their homes. Many of these businesses have gone bankrupt and their assets are being put into trust funds. Trust funds are able to distribute funds to mesothelioma victims as well as asbestosis and other asbestos-related diseases.
